OpenBlind.Control: Unterschied zwischen den Versionen
Keine Bearbeitungszusammenfassung |
Keine Bearbeitungszusammenfassung |
||
Zeile 17: | Zeile 17: | ||
= OpenBlind.Control = | = OpenBlind.Control = | ||
Um beim Verlassen oder zum simplen Debuggen den Status der Rollos im Labor festzustellen, wird | Um beim Verlassen oder zum simplen Debuggen den Status der Rollos im Labor festzustellen, wird unter dem Hauptschalter eine kleine Box installiert, wo man den Status jedes Rollos und Fensters anhand von LEDs und einem Grafik-LCD ablesen kann. Es wird voraussichtlich wie folgt aufgebaut sein:<br><br> | ||
LED rot: Fenster X auf/zu (an wenn Fenster auf)<br> | LED rot: Fenster X auf/zu (an wenn Fenster auf)<br> | ||
Zeile 23: | Zeile 23: | ||
LED gelb: Rollo X verfährt im Moment (hoch/runter)<br> | LED gelb: Rollo X verfährt im Moment (hoch/runter)<br> | ||
Display gibt Auskunft über Fehlerquelle | Das Gafik-Display gibt Auskunft über die mögliche Fehlerquelle | ||
<br> | <br> | ||
Wird das Labor ausgeschaltet und es leuchtet nur die grüne LED ist alles in Ordnung und man kann das Labor ohne Sorgen verlassen. Leuchtet eine LED anders farbig, gibt es ein noch unerledigtes Problem (Fenster vergessen zu schließen, Rollo blockiert durch Gegenstand auf der Fensterbank etc...). Das Display gibt dann Auskunft über den Fehler.<br> | Wird das Labor ausgeschaltet und es leuchtet jeweils nur die grüne LED ist alles in Ordnung und man kann das Labor ohne Sorgen verlassen. Leuchtet eine LED anders farbig, gibt es ein noch unerledigtes Problem (Fenster vergessen zu schließen, Rollo blockiert durch Gegenstand auf der Fensterbank etc...). Das Display gibt dann Auskunft über den Fehler.<br> | ||
Die kleine Box soll als kleine Hilfe dienen und ersetzt nicht das regelmäßige Debuggen und Kontrolle der Steuerungen in der Testphase! | Die kleine Box soll als kleine Hilfe dienen und ersetzt nicht das regelmäßige Debuggen und Kontrolle der Steuerungen in der Testphase! | ||
== Zentrale Verwaltung == | == Zentrale Verwaltung == | ||
Man kann über CAN jedes Rollo einzeln steuern, jedoch kann man mit der Kontrollbox einen einzigen "Ansprechpartner" im Bus realisieren. So hat man eine praktische Steuerung, wenn man einen ganzen Raum abdunkeln will und muss nicht jedes Rollo einzeln runterfahren. | |||
<!-- | |||
== Externe Eingänge == | == Externe Eingänge == | ||
Zeile 40: | Zeile 39: | ||
* Türkontakt | * Türkontakt | ||
* Schloss sensor | * Schloss sensor | ||
--> | |||
[[category:Automatisierung]] | [[category:Automatisierung]] |
Version vom 20. Januar 2010, 04:47 Uhr
OpenBlind.Control Release status: experimental [box doku] | |
---|---|
Description | Kontrolleinheit für Projekt OpenBlind |
Author(s) | DeadDealer |
Last Version | 0.1 |
Platform | AVR |
Download | c Code, trac |
OpenBlind.Control
Um beim Verlassen oder zum simplen Debuggen den Status der Rollos im Labor festzustellen, wird unter dem Hauptschalter eine kleine Box installiert, wo man den Status jedes Rollos und Fensters anhand von LEDs und einem Grafik-LCD ablesen kann. Es wird voraussichtlich wie folgt aufgebaut sein:
LED rot: Fenster X auf/zu (an wenn Fenster auf)
LED grün: Rollo X ist per CAN ansprechbar und(/oder) ist in unterer Endlage (bei ausgeschaltetem Hauptschalter)
LED gelb: Rollo X verfährt im Moment (hoch/runter)
Das Gafik-Display gibt Auskunft über die mögliche Fehlerquelle
Wird das Labor ausgeschaltet und es leuchtet jeweils nur die grüne LED ist alles in Ordnung und man kann das Labor ohne Sorgen verlassen. Leuchtet eine LED anders farbig, gibt es ein noch unerledigtes Problem (Fenster vergessen zu schließen, Rollo blockiert durch Gegenstand auf der Fensterbank etc...). Das Display gibt dann Auskunft über den Fehler.
Die kleine Box soll als kleine Hilfe dienen und ersetzt nicht das regelmäßige Debuggen und Kontrolle der Steuerungen in der Testphase!
Zentrale Verwaltung
Man kann über CAN jedes Rollo einzeln steuern, jedoch kann man mit der Kontrollbox einen einzigen "Ansprechpartner" im Bus realisieren. So hat man eine praktische Steuerung, wenn man einen ganzen Raum abdunkeln will und muss nicht jedes Rollo einzeln runterfahren.